Navigating the Perils of the Road: Core Gameplay Mechanics
At its heart, the gameplay is focused on timing and precision. Players control the chicken, guiding it forward as it attempts to cross a seemingly endless road. The road is populated by a constant stream of vehicles moving at varying speeds and with unpredictable patterns. The primary objective is to steer the chicken between these vehicles, avoiding collisions and safely reaching the other side. Adding an extra layer of engagement is the presence of grains scattered along the road. Collecting these grains increases the player’s score, incentivizing risk-taking behavior. However, players must carefully weigh the potential rewards against the increased danger of venturing into the path of oncoming traffic to snatch up those valuable points.
The difficulty curve is remarkably well-balanced. Initially, the road may appear relatively clear, allowing players to easily grasp the basic mechanics. As the game progresses, the speed of the vehicles increases, and their patterns become more erratic. New obstacles may also be introduced, requiring players to adapt their strategies and refine their reflexes. The introduction of power-ups or special items can also provide temporary advantages, such as increased speed or invincibility, adding another dimension to the gameplay. The game consistently presents a compelling challenge, encouraging players to improve their skills and strive for higher scores.

The Psychology of High Scores: Why We Keep Playing
The addictive nature of this style of game goes beyond simple entertainment; it taps into fundamental psychological principles. A key component is the concept of variable ratio reinforcement. This means that rewards (collecting grains, reaching the other side) are given out after an unpredictable number of actions. This creates a powerful sense of anticipation and encourages players to continue playing, hoping for the next reward. The unpredictable nature of the game ensures that players remain engaged, even when facing repeated failures. The pursuit of a high score also taps into our inherent competitive instincts. Whether competing against friends or simply striving to beat one's own personal best, the desire to achieve a higher score provides a strong motivation to keep playing.
The simplicity of the game also contributes to its addictive qualities. It’s easy to pick up and play for a few minutes, making it a perfect time-killer during commutes or short breaks. The quick gameplay loops provide immediate gratification, reinforcing the desire to play again and again. Furthermore, the game often features social sharing options, allowing players to brag about their high scores and challenge their friends. This social element adds another layer of engagement and encourages continued play. The constant feedback loop of action, reward, and social interaction creates a compelling cycle that keeps players coming back for more.

Strategies for Success: Mastering the Art of Chicken Crossing
While luck certainly plays a role, there are several strategies players can employ to increase their chances of success. One key technique is to focus on observing the patterns of traffic before making a move. Instead of reacting impulsively, take a moment to assess the gaps in traffic and identify the safest route across the road. Another important strategy is to avoid unnecessary risk-taking. While collecting grains can boost your score, it’s not worth risking a collision with a vehicle. Prioritize survival over maximizing your points. Learning to anticipate the movements of different vehicle types is also crucial. Understanding how cars, trucks, and motorcycles behave will allow you to predict their paths and make more informed decisions.
Practice and patience are also essential. The more you play, the more comfortable you’ll become with the game’s mechanics and the better you’ll be at reacting to unexpected situations. Don’t get discouraged by early failures; view them as learning opportunities. Experiment with different strategies and find what works best for you. Some players prefer a cautious approach, focusing on safe passage, while others are more willing to take risks in pursuit of higher scores. Finding the right balance between caution and aggression is key to sustained success. Finally, remember to stay focused and avoid distractions while playing. A momentary lapse in concentration can be the difference between a successful crossing and a disastrous collision.
